`

格式化浮点数

    博客分类:
  • java
阅读更多

//格式化浮点数
 public String FormateFloat(float f){
  java.text.DecimalFormat   df   =   new   java.text.DecimalFormat("#0.0"); 
  String sj=df.format(f);
  return sj;
 } 

若要改为浮点数。

//格式化浮点数
 public float FormateFloat(float f){
  java.text.DecimalFormat   df   =   new   java.text.DecimalFormat("#0.0"); 
  String sj=df.format(f);

Float ff=Float.valueOf(sj).floatValue();
  return sj;
 }

 

分享到:
评论

相关推荐

    C语言格式化输出详细说明

    格式化输出允许开发者精确地控制数据如何显示,包括但不限于数字的进制形式、浮点数的精度、对齐方式等。本文将详细介绍`printf`函数以及相关函数的格式化输出特性,帮助读者更深入地理解这些功能,并能够正确地应用...

    解析C++ 浮点数的格式化输出

    本篇文章将深入探讨C++中用于格式化浮点数输出的方法。 首先,C++标准库提供了一些操纵流(如`std::cout`)的操纵符来改变输出格式。例如,`std::scientific`和`std::fixed`是两个常见的操纵符,它们分别用于设置...

    Python技法:浮点数取整、格式化和NaN处理.doc

    格式化浮点数输出是将浮点数以特定格式输出。在 Python 中,可以使用 format 函数实现格式化输出。 1. 使用 format 函数 format 函数可以将浮点数格式化为字符串。例如: x = 1234.56789 s = format(x, "0.2f") ...

    python格式化符号

    - **用途**:用于格式化浮点数,可以指定小数点后的位数。 - **示例**: ```python pi = 3.141592653589793 print("Pi is %.2f" % pi) # 输出 "Pi is 3.14" ``` #### `%e` 用科学计数法格式化浮点数 - **用途**...

    格式化函数源码,支持各种格式化

    例如,以下是一个简单的Python自定义格式化函数,用于格式化浮点数到指定小数位数: ```python def format_float(num, precision=2): return f"{num:.{precision}f}" ``` 四、源码实现 在提供的压缩包文件中,...

    C# 截取小数,不四舍五入

    这涉及到数值类型的精度控制和格式化技巧。本篇文章将深入探讨如何在C#中实现这个功能。 首先,了解浮点数在计算机中的存储方式至关重要。浮点数(如`double`或`float`)在计算机内存中是按照二进制表示的,这可能...

    java字符串格式化String.format()

    浮点数格式化额外支持**`[.精度]`**,可以控制小数点后面的位数。 **标识**与整数相同,不同之处在于: - **`,`**:每3位数字之间用“,”分隔(仅适用于`f`, `g`, `G`的转换)。 - **`(`**:若参数是负数,则结果...

    Python字符串格式化%s%d%f详解

    `%f` 用于格式化浮点数。它可以指定小数点后的位数,例如 `%5.2f` 会显示5个字符宽,其中2位是小数。例如,`print("float=%5.2f" % 3.14159)` 输出 `float= 3.14`。 4. 综合使用 `%a.bcs` 是 `%s`, `%d`, `%f` 的...

    C _Format函数_使用大全

    - %g 或 %G 用于格式化浮点数,自动选择使用常规表示法或科学计数法。 - %c 用于格式化单个字符。 - %s 用于格式化字符串。 - %p 用于格式化指针类型。 - %x 或 %X 用于格式化无符号十进制整数为十六进制形式,%X...

    EEValue:一个小python模块以EE方式格式化浮点数

    EE值 一个处理激进价值观的简单类 将使用Si前缀进行打印,并具有一种简单的方法来获取最接近的E系列值。 >> > from eevalue import EEValue as EEV >> > R = EEV ( 18.91 ) >> > R ....19.6 >> > EEV ( 17950.10 )....

    java类Formatter解析.pdf

    例如,创建Formatter对象并直接格式化输出到System.out,创建GregorianCalendar实例进行日期时间格式化,使用String.format()进行字符串的格式化,并且在例子中还使用了String.format()方法来格式化浮点数和整数。...

    python-3-Print函数用法实例详解.pdf

    4. 格式化输出浮点数(float):可以使用 %f 格式化浮点数。例如,import math,print('PI=%f'%math.pi) ,输出结果为:PI=3.141593。 5. 格式化输出字符串:可以使用 %.3s 格式化字符串。例如,print ("%.3s " % ...

    解析C++ 浮点数的格式化显示

    C++标准库提供了多种方式来格式化浮点数,包括`printf`系列函数、`std::cout`以及`std::stringstream`。这里我们主要关注`std::stringstream`,因为它提供了更加灵活和面向对象的方法来处理字符串和数值之间的转换。...

    (word完整版)Python转义字符.doc

    10. %E 作用同%e,用科学计数法格式化浮点数 11. %g 根据值的大小决定使用%f 或%E 12. %G 作用同%g,根据值的大小决定使用%f 或%E Python 三引号(triple quotes)是 Python 语言中的一种特殊字符串,用于将复杂的...

    最全的Jython学习资料:来自官网(二) 字符串模块

    fpformat模块提供了几种方法用于格式化浮点数,以适应不同的输出需求。 fpformat模块定义了以下几种功能函数: 1. fpformat.fix(x, digs) 这个函数用于格式化浮点数x,使其以指定的精度输出。参数digs决定了小数点...

    (完整版)Python转义字符.doc

    * %E 作用同%e,用科学计数法格式化浮点数 * %g 根据值的大小决定使用%f 或%e * %G 作用同%g,根据值的大小决定使用%f 活%e * %p 用十六进制数格式化变量的地址 格式化操作符辅助指令包括: * * 定义宽度或者...

    Python中print函数语法与实践

    - `%f`: 格式化浮点数,可以指定小数点后的精度。 - `%e` 或 `%E`: 用科学计数法格式化浮点数。 - `%g` 或 `%G`: `%f`和`%e`的简写形式。 - `%p`: 以十六进制显示变量的地址。 - `%%`: 输出一个单个的百分号。 格式...

    格式化输出浮点数.java

    /* * %6.3f: 6:总长度,3表示小数位,f:单精度 总长度=小数点+小数位+整数位 * %m.nf:输出共占m列,其中有n位小数,如数值宽度小于m左端补空格。 */

    php的sprintf函数的用法 控制浮点数格式

    需要特别注意的是,在使用sprintf格式化浮点数时,应当注意参数类型和格式符的匹配。例如: ```php $num = 100; sprintf("%.2f", $num); sprintf("%.2f", (double)$num); ``` 尽管上面两个语句看起来是一样的,但...

    单片机和上位机互发浮点数

    首先,浮点数在计算机中是以特定的二进制格式存储的,即IEEE 754标准。对于32位的浮点数(也称为单精度浮点数),它包括一个符号位、8位指数和23位尾数,总共占用4个字节。不过,我们并不需要深入理解这种存储机制,...

Global site tag (gtag.js) - Google Analytics